The SNP's Westminster leader gleefully celebrated England's battling Euros defeat last night.

Stephen Flynn boasted that Scotland had been the only team to beat Spain during qualifying for the tournament as he posted a photo of himself in a kilt mocking weeping fans.

The post showing Mr Flynn alongside Spanish football shirts described midfielder Rodri as 'bro', adding: 'All is forgiven.'

The Scottish independence campaigner has previously said he had supported seven different teams in the competition - in a reference to England's opponents.

The message drew an angry response on X, with users pointing out that Scotland crashed out at the group stages after failing to win a match and being thrashed by Germany.

Others hit back with images of SNP politicians crying as they suffered an election meltdown earlier this month.

England fans had packed into bars and pubs in the hope of seeing the team finally claim their first major tournament since the World Cup of 1966.

But Gareth Southgate's men were unable to make history as they lost 2-1 in Berlin, having also narrowly missed out in the Euro 2020 final.

The winner was scored just minutes before full-time, with England having a last-ditch chance cleared off the line.

On the pitch, goalkeeper Jordan Pickford and Cole Palmer were left holding their heads in their hands, while a distraught Jude Bellingham was comforted by Southgate after collapsing to the floor.

Players were also consoled by their friends and families in the stands, with Ollie Watkins crying as he hugged his girlfriend Ellie Anderson, while Luke Shaw looked dejected as he wrapped himself in a hoodie.

The defeat left Prince William and Prince George visibly stunned, with the Prince of Wales seen consoling England's dejected skipper, Harry Kane - as King Charles urged the squad to 'hold your heads high' and hailed them the 'pride of a nation'.
